While superstitions about lucky numbers are common and often harmless, they can escalate into problematic compulsive behaviors. Excessive rituals, avoidance of specific numbers, or anxiety over losing a lucky number’s influence may develop into obsessive-compulsive tendencies. Such behaviors can interfere with daily life, relationships, and decision-making. In extreme cases, these superstitions require psychological intervention,

Conclusion: The Everlasting Allure of Numbers in Human Psyche
Numbers are universal symbols that tap into fundamental human needs—certainty, control, hope, and identity. The psychological allure of lucky numbers stems from complex interactions between cultural influences, personal experiences, cognitive biases, and emotional drives. While these beliefs can offer comfort and motivation,

they also reveal our innate tendency to seek meaning and predictability in a chaotic world. The enduring fascination with lucky numbers demonstrates how abstract symbols profoundly influence human thought and behavior. Ultimately, understanding the psychology behind choosing a lucky number provides insight into our deepest fears, desires, and the ways we cope with life's uncertainties.
